btrfs: get rid of trivial __btrfs_lookup_bio_sums() wrappers



Currently, we have two wrappers for __btrfs_lookup_bio_sums():
btrfs_lookup_bio_sums_dio(), which is used for direct I/O, and
btrfs_lookup_bio_sums(), which is used everywhere else. The only
difference is that the _dio variant looks up csums starting at the given
offset instead of using the page index, which isn't actually direct
I/O-specific. Let's clean up the signature and return value of
__btrfs_lookup_bio_sums(), rename it to btrfs_lookup_bio_sums(), and get
rid of the trivial helpers.

/**
 * btrfs_lookup_bio_sums - Look up checksums for a bio.
 * @inode: inode that the bio is for.
 * @bio: bio embedded in btrfs_io_bio.
 * @at_offset: If true, look up checksums for the extent at @offset.
 *             If false, use the page offsets from the bio.
 * @offset: If @at_offset is true, offset in file to look up checksums for.
 *          Ignored otherwise.
 * @dst: Buffer of size btrfs_super_csum_size() used to return checksum. If
 *       NULL, the checksum is returned in btrfs_io_bio(bio)->csum instead.
 *
 * Return: BLK_STS_RESOURCE if allocating memory fails, BLK_STS_OK otherwise.
 */
